Performance and Performance Comparison



When comparing air source and ground source heatpump for efficiency and performance, it's essential to consider how each system runs in various conditions. Air source heat pumps remove warmth from the outside air, making them extra vulnerable to changes in temperature. This suggests they may be less effective in extremely cold climates.

On the other hand, ground resource heatpump utilize stable underground temperatures for heat exchange, offering even more constant efficiency no matter exterior weather conditions. Ground resource heat pumps are generally a lot more energy-efficient in the long run due to the secure warmth source underground. Furthermore, ground source heatpump often tend to have a much longer lifespan compared to air resource heatpump, which might impact long-term performance and maintenance costs.

Expense Analysis: Setup and Maintenance



For a detailed contrast between air resource and ground source heatpump, it's vital to analyze the expenses connected with their setup and maintenance. Air resource heatpump usually have lower ahead of time installment costs contrasted to ground resource heatpump. The installation of air resource heatpump includes much less complicated excavation and boring, making it a more economical choice for lots of property owners.



However, ground source heat pumps are understood for their higher efficiency, which can lead to reduced long-term energy prices, potentially countering the first installation expenditures over time.

Ground source heat pumps require regular checks on the below ground loophole system, which can sustain extra maintenance costs.

On the other hand, air resource heat pumps commonly require basic filter changes and occasional specialist inspections, maintaining upkeep expenses reasonably low.

Think about both the in advance setup prices and long-term upkeep expenses when making a decision in between air resource and ground resource heat pumps to identify which option lines up finest with your budget and requirements.

Environmental Impact Evaluation



Examining the ecological influence of air source and ground source heatpump is essential in comprehending their sustainability.

Air resource heatpump call for electrical power to operate, which can cause enhanced carbon emissions if the electrical power comes from fossil fuels. On the other hand, ground resource heatpump utilize the secure temperature level of the ground to warmth and cool your home, resulting in reduced power intake and minimized greenhouse gas exhausts.

The setup of both types of heatpump involves some degree of environmental impact, such as making use of refrigerants in air resource heatpump or the excavation required for ground loopholes in ground resource heat pumps. Nonetheless, ground source heat pumps have a longer life expectancy and greater efficiency, making them a much more eco-friendly choice over time.
